Russian gymnast gets 1-year doping ban
Mar 11, 2010 at 15:56The International Gymnastics Federation says the 17-year-old Goryunova was sanctioned by the Russian federation after testing positive for furosemide at the national championships in November.
Furosemide is a diuretic used to help lose weight and can also mask the presence of other banned drugs.
Under IOC rules, any athlete who receives a doping suspension of six months or more is banned from the subsequent Olympic Games. That means Goryunova is ineligible to compete in London.
